On my (new) Macbook Pro (specs in that gist), a Python 2.7-pickled part-power=18 ring took ~3271ms, while the same ring pickled by Python 2.6 deserializes in ~6ms. That's between 2 and 3 orders of magnitude (545x).

You should be able to run the same benchmark script (dependencies include having a ring in the current directory named object.ring.gz and the benchmark module installed) with a RAX-production-cluster-size ring and see what that looks like.
